… after she left, I continued re-exploring. One of the many amazing things about Mopire City is that a surprising number of the buildings here are actually real buildings you can enter, many of them are lavishly decorated, with working elevators, and stairs, and you can climb all the way to the top of many of them…

… I just adore the wealth of architectural detail, here…

… I’m a huge fan of using structures to create depth and interest in my photography, and Mopire City, though it has no clouds, has structures in spades! The light here used to be a horrible, metallic glare, but they have changed it, sometime in the last year, or so, and it now isn’t so horrible…

… always, where-ever you go in Mopire City, if you look up, you see the beautiful structure that is R2 Fashion, floating in the sky. When I first started coming here, it was attached to the city by an elevator, but they did away with that several years ago…
